【怎么快速计算今天是今年的第几天】在日常生活中,我们有时需要知道某一天是当年的第几天,比如统计年假、计算项目周期或安排日程等。掌握一种快速计算“今天是今年的第几天”的方法,可以节省大量时间并提高效率。
一、基本思路
要计算某一天是当年的第几天,主要依据以下两点:
1. 月份的天数:不同月份的天数不同,例如1月有31天,2月根据是否为闰年有28或29天。
2. 当前日期:将当前日期所在的月份之前的各个月份的天数相加,再加上当月的日期数,即可得到该天是当年的第几天。
二、具体步骤
1. 确认年份是否为闰年
- 闰年的判断规则:能被4整除但不能被100整除,或者能被400整除的年份是闰年。
- 例如:2024年是闰年,2023年不是。
2. 列出每个月的天数(考虑闰年)
3. 计算总天数
- 将当前日期所在月份之前的各个月份的天数相加,再加当前日期的数值。
三、示例演示
假设今天是2025年4月5日,那么计算过程如下:
1. 判断是否为闰年:2025 ÷ 4 = 506.25,不能被4整除 → 平年。
2. 计算前3个月的天数:
- 1月:31天
- 2月:28天
- 3月:31天
- 总计:31 + 28 + 31 = 90天
3. 加上4月5日:90 + 5 = 95天
因此,2025年4月5日是当年的第95天。
四、总结表格
日期 | 年份 | 是否闰年 | 计算方式 | 第几天 |
2025年4月5日 | 2025 | 否 | 31+28+31+5=95 | 95 |
2024年2月15日 | 2024 | 是 | 31+29+15=75 | 75 |
2023年12月25日 | 2023 | 否 | 31+28+31+30+31+30+31+31+30+31+30+25=359 | 359 |
五、小贴士
- 如果你经常需要计算日期,可以使用Excel或在线工具,输入日期后自动计算出当年的第几天。
- 对于编程爱好者,可以用Python中的`datetime`模块来实现这一功能,如:`date(2025, 4, 5).timetuple().tm_yday` 返回95。
通过以上方法,你可以快速准确地计算出任意日期是当年的第几天,不再依赖复杂的公式或工具。